Select a well-draining soil for the Pink Princess. When half of that soil feels dry, water the plant again. Set up the Pink Princess in a spot where it receives plenty of bright, indirect light. Keep the temperatures between 65 and 79 degrees as well. Sep 26, 2023 · The Hypoestes polka dot plant is an adorable tropical indoor plant with vibrant, speckled leaves in shades of pink or white. This small plant likes high humidity and grows well in a terrarium. The pink polka dot plant is easy to propagate and safe for cats! Apr 28, 2021 · Additionally, swamp milkweed is a showy pink flowering plant that does more than just look great! Bloom Time: Mid spring to late summer. Zone: 3 to 8. Size: 6 feet (180 cm) tall. Soil & Sun: Swamp milkweed loves heavy clay soils that remain mostly moist to wet. It also prefers full sun. Plant swamp milkweed near water such as a lakeshore or pond. Salvia greggii Mirage Pink (Autumn Sage) is a compact, upright, bushy, evergreen sub-shrub boasting showy racemes of mildly fragrant, two-lipped, pink flowers. Blooming from spring to frost, the flowers bloom in whorls above the aromatic foliage of small, ovate, dark green leaves. Polka Dot Plant ( Hypoestes phyllostachya) Hypoestes phyllostachya is a leafy, flowering, evergreen shrub native to Madagascar and belongs to the Acanthaceae plant family. These little shrubs can grow to be about 12 inches tall and wide and produce pointed, oval leaves that are heavily spotted with pink markings. Camellias. This flowering shrub produces large and fragrant flowers that can be found in several different colors, including pink, red, white, and yellow. Camellias tend to bloom over the winter, and thrive when planted in partial shade with consistently rich, moist soil. 9.
